The style of the not-so-spacious executive office is simple and clear.
The cool breeze brushes through the open windows, intermittently rustling the papers on the desk.
Jin Chenyeâs tall figure stands by the window, a cigarette perched on his fingertips, though he doesnât smoke.
The flickering ember of the cigarette, sometimes shines on his face, unveiling his obscure mood, and then vanishes.
Jin Chenye stands straight, his gaze empty as he stares ahead.
Thereâs the sound of footsteps behind him. Jin Chenyeâs eyes narrow, his melancholic expression withdraws as he turns around.
âBoss, following your order, all the loose shares in the stock market have been gathered. Here are the latest results.â The assistant strides in, placing the file on the table and lowers his voice to report.
âAny suspicions aroused?â Jin Chenye glances at it, his lips parting indifferently.
âNone so far.â
âKeep a close eye on Dan Hanjie. The moment he makes a move notify me.â Jin Chenye instructs cautiously.
âYes.â The assistant paused for a second, âBoss, Miss Qin was absent at this afternoonâs regular meeting.â
âDo you know where she went?â Jin Chenyeâs gaze sharpens, his clenched fingers subtly betray his worries.
âAccording to the duty secretary, she was discussing the details of a contract at Dan Group. I had someone check. Miss Qin had lunch with Dan Hanjie at Ying Shui Pavilion before heading over to Dan Group.â
The assistant paused, then spoke again.
âBoss, why not let Miss Qin know that you never intended to imprison her? Even if Dan Hanjie hadnât forced Miss Meng to retract her statement, we had already prepared a rescue plan. At most, she would have been detained for a while, as a warning.â
Now, Dan Hanjie seems like the good guy.
And itâs obvious that the boss hasnât moved onâ¦..
âShe wonât appreciate it, and I donât believe she didnât hurt my mom, she doesnât believe that I wonât hurt her⦠She holds a grudge against my mom, and similarly, against me too.â Jin Chenyeâs eyes darken, his tone plummeting.
âBut itâs good this way too, hatred is also a way to keep someone close.â Whether it be her hating him or him hating her, neither can escape the other.
âLet someone keep tabs on Dan Hanjie, continue buying shares in Qin Group. This time, start with the old stockholders of Qin Group.â Jin Chenyeâs gaze hardens, leaving only a cold demeanor on his face.
Every movement, every assertion conveys the decisive aura of a ruler.
âAbout Miss Qin remaining at Dan Hanjieâs sideâ¦â
âFind an excuse and get her back to the company as soon as possible.â As Jin Chenye finishes his sentence, he sees a figure out of the corner of his eye by the door, his gaze narrows.
âMiss Meng.â The assistant is taken aback, extending a polite greeting to the unexpectedly appearing Meng Ziqi.
Glancing at Jin Chenye who didnât say anything, the assistant takes his leave respectfully.
âYe, canât you let go of Qin Youxuan? Even if sheâs your sister, even if she wants to take your momâs life!â Meng Ziqi rushes over to Jin Chenyeâs desk, the grip on her purse taut in anger.
If she hadnât heard it herself, she would never believe that Jin Chenye would give such directives to his assistant.
Is he bothered that Qin Youxuan and Dan Hanjie are spending time together? Does that mean, he has never let go of that woman, not even for a moment?
âWhen did I need to explain my business to you?â Thereâs a slight shift in Jin Chenyeâs gaze as he straightens his collar and glances at Meng Ziqiâs upset expression.
